Body
As part of Council’s action on February 27, 2018 to accept the Los Alamos Tourism Strategic Plan, the Tourism Implementation Task Force was formed and staff was directed to bring back a charter for the task force. This task force was modeled after the White Rock Master Plan Implementation committee and will provide guidance and expertise to the Council and County staff on implementation issues.

The charter for the Tourism Implementation Task Force was approved on April 3, 2018. The charter (shown in Attachment B) defines the purpose, scope of work, representation, and member term among other items. The highlights of this new Task Force are:
- Task Force is initially chartered for two years.
- Task Force will be comprised of various tourism stakeholders including the community-at-large, Business community and assets/attractions
- Total number of members not to exceed eleven (11) members
- Task Force will also include representatives from Historic Preservation, Lodgers’ Tax Advisory, and Parks/Recreation Boards
- Members will be initially appointed for a two term
- County project manager will be staff liaison to task force
